Yeah "full IPv6 support" is hard to quantify. You could add things to a "full IPv6 support" list and create something where no product in the world has "full IPv6 support." We've had enough support that our primary production datacenter has been dual stack behind 2.1 for a year with 0 issues, and all our sites have been dual stack for between several months and a year. Most other scenarios are well supported already, the info Jim and Seth provided offers more details. We will have 2.1 released with enough to support the vast majority of IPv6 scenarios by June 6. Things will evolve from there as v6 as a whole evolves, which is true of every product. We probably won't be able to support some of the more obscure options in 2.1, but the same could be said in some regard for every router/firewall. _______________________________________________ List mailing list List@lists.pfsense.org http://lists.pfsense.org/mailman/listinfo/list
